Any illness, particularly a GI illness, can trigger IBS symptoms.

Heather does suggest that juices, particularly apple juice with its high concentration of excess fructose, is best avoided. Check the bottom of this web page under fructose for her comments. However, drinking juices high in excess fructose even with lots of soluble fiber will not minimize their affects.

It can take a while to get back on track after a GI infection.
